Q4: How can one determine counterfeit bills?
A4: Genuine currency generally has particular security features such as watermarks, color-shifting inks, and microprinting. Counterfeit bills typically lack these features or display obvious defects.

The Societal Impact of Counterfeit Currency
The existence of a counterfeit money community has far-reaching effects for society as a whole. Here are some of the more significant impacts:
Economic ImpactInflation: The intro of counterfeit currency can result in inflation, decreasing the value of the genuine economy.Loss of Revenue for Businesses: Retailers deal with monetary losses as they unconsciously accept phony currency.Social ConsequencesBoost in Crime: The expansion of counterfeit money contributes to illicit activities, increasing total criminal activity rates in particular locations.Trust Erosion: An increase in counterfeit activities can erode public confidence in monetary systems and organizations.
